    Thanks Ludek
    We found the issue after doing control tests, here.
    We found that our crystal viewer, developed in .NET 2003, does not work with XP SP3, even with the fix crnet11win_en.exe.
    Our control test, was:
    Ran report with XP SP2, exported ok
    Upgraded pc to XP SP3, then ran report again, Report failed to export, with error message as described.
    Had a crystal viewer set for  using .NET 2005 files, but not yet ready for deployment to users, tested and was able to export to excel using .NET 2005 with XP SP3.
    The issue seems to relate to exportmodeller.dll, which was the issue in the past when XP was upgraded and stopped the export function from working before.

  • Can we use SQL Server 2012 Web Edition as a witness server in mirroring?

    Hi All,
    Can we use SQL Server 2012 Web Edition as a witness server in mirroring?
    Grateful to your time and support. Regards, Shiva

    Hi All,
    Can we use SQL Server 2012 Web Edition as a witness server in mirroring?
    Grateful to your time and support. Regards, Shiva
    As Per BOL
    We strongly recommend that the witness reside on a separate computer from the partners. Database mirroring partners are supported only by SQL Server 2005 Standard and later versions and by SQL Server 2005 Enterprise Edition and later versions.
    Witnesses, in contrast, are also supported by SQL Server 2005 Workgroup and later versions and by SQL Server 2005 Express Edition and later versions. Except during an upgrade from an earlier version of SQL Server, the server instances in a
    mirroring session must all be running the same version of SQL Server. For example, a SQL Server 2005 witness is supported when you are upgrading from a SQL Server 2005 mirroring configuration but cannot be added to an existing or new SQL Server 2008 or later
    mirroring configuration.
    A witness can run on any reliable computer system that supports any of these editions of SQL Server. However, we recommend that every server instance that is used as a witness correspond to the minimum configuration that is required for the SQL Server Standard
    version that you are running. For more information about these requirements

  • Is it possible to create a two node cluster with SQL server 2012 STD on node1 and SQL Server 2008 ENT on node2 on a Windows server 2012?

    Hi All,
    Is it possible to create a two node cluster with SQL server 2012 STD on node1 and SQL Server 2008 ENT on node2 on a Windows server 2012?
    aa

    I think you are confused with the way cluster is installed. Installing SQL on cluster is a two step process. On first node you create a new SQL cluster and on second node you need "AddNode" action.
    Same edition media has to be used in above two operation.
    you can install two separate instances with one enterprise and one standard.
